HIS 3700 - Modern China



Credits: 3

Prerequisite(s): ENG 1010 or equivalent with a grade of D or better, and any course with HIS prefix or that is crosslisted with one, or permission of instructor

Description: This course covers the history of China since 1800, with emphasis on social, cultural, economic, and political developments. The course will discuss the traditional order in China, its breakdown both by internal and external challenges, and the Chinese people’s struggle to adjust to the new world order imposed by foreign powers. It will also explore the efforts of the Chinese to remake their country through revolution.

Note: Credit will be granted for only one prefix: HIS or HON.

Cross Listed Course(s): HON 3700
